python如何设置坐标刻度

python如何设置坐标刻度

作者:Rhett Bai发布时间:2026-01-06阅读时长:0 分钟阅读次数:32

用户关注问题

Q
如何在Python中自定义坐标轴的刻度范围?

我想在Python的图表中设置坐标轴的刻度范围,应该怎么做?

A

设置坐标轴刻度范围的方法

可以使用Matplotlib库中的set_xlim()和set_ylim()函数来分别设置x轴和y轴的刻度范围。例如,ax.set_xlim(0, 10)会将x轴刻度范围设置为0到10。

Q
怎样调整Python图表中坐标轴刻度的间隔?

如何在Python绘图时控制坐标轴刻度之间的距离?

A

控制刻度间隔的技巧

使用Matplotlib的MultipleLocator,可以设置坐标轴刻度间隔。例如,ax.xaxis.set_major_locator(MultipleLocator(2))会让x轴刻度每隔2个单位显示一个刻度。

Q
Python中如何设置坐标刻度的显示格式?

我希望坐标轴刻度上的数字或者文字有特定格式,应该如何实现?

A

格式化坐标刻度的方案

通过Matplotlib的FormatStrFormatter或者FuncFormatter可以设定刻度的显示格式。例如,ax.xaxis.set_major_formatter(FormatStrFormatter('%.2f'))会让刻度值显示为保留两位小数。